What to Look for in a Garden Spade for Carrots

Choosing the right spade is essential for a successful carrot harvest. Key features to consider include:

  • Blade Design: A narrow, pointed blade helps to dig around and lift carrots without breaking them.
  • Material: Stainless steel or hardened steel blades are durable and rust-resistant.
  • Handle: Ergonomic handles reduce fatigue and improve control during digging.
  • Blade Width: A narrower blade minimizes soil disturbance and makes it easier to extract carrots.

Additional Tips for Harvesting Carrots

Using the right technique can also improve your harvest. Here are some tips:

  • Loosen the soil around the carrot gently before lifting.
  • Use a rocking motion to ease the carrot out of the soil.
  • Avoid pulling too hard to prevent breaking the carrot.
  • Clean the spade after each use to maintain its sharpness and prevent rust.
